Could Severe Conjunctivitis Cause High Resting Pulse?
I am a male 32 yrs old. My resting pulse has been very high at 100 (usually 60-70). I have a bad eye infection (conjunctivitis, with lots of swelling, soreness and leakage going down to cheek); am under financial and other stress. Are these causing the high rate or do I need to get tests done?
Hello It seems from the history that you are having high resting pulse. These can be caused by inflammations, infections and stress. Since you are having stress and infection and inflammation like conjunctivitis, these can be caused by these conditions which you are having. If even after the treatment and control of these conditions if the pulse rate continuous to be high then you need to consult your doctor for examination and treatment accordingly.
